Understanding Garage Cable Drums
Garage cable drums are essential components that ensure the smooth operation of overhead garage doors, directly affecting their performance and reliability.
The installation of garage cable drums requires meticulous attention to detail. Selecting the appropriate drum size and type based on the specific garage door system and its weight is the first critical step. Proper alignment of the cable drum with the door tracks is essential for maintaining consistent tension throughout the door’s operation.

Load Distribution and Cable Drum Performance
Another critical aspect of troubleshooting involves evaluating the load distribution across the cable drum during operation. A load-distribution evaluation can reveal discrepancies that may indicate improper installation or excessive wear. This assessment should consider the weight of the garage door and the corresponding tension required for optimal operation. If the load is not evenly distributed, it can lead to increased stress on the cable drum and associated components, potentially resulting in premature failure.
Regular maintenance checks and adherence to industry standards, such as load-distribution evaluations, can mitigate these risks and enhance the overall safety of the garage door system. Implementing a routine inspection schedule can help maintain proper load distribution and identify any emerging issues before they lead to significant operational disruptions.
Environmental Considerations
Environmental factors significantly influence the performance and longevity of garage cable drums. In high-cycle industrial usage, where doors are frequently operated, the impact of temperature fluctuations and humidity can exacerbate wear on the cable drums. Corrosion can develop on metal components, leading to further degradation and potential failure.
Utilizing corrosion-resistant materials, such as stainless steel or specially coated alloys, can enhance durability and reduce the likelihood of failure due to environmental factors. Understanding the specific environmental conditions in which the garage door operates can inform better material choices and design considerations, ultimately contributing to the long-term reliability of the system.

Final Thoughts on Garage Cable Drums
Regular maintenance practices are crucial for ensuring the longevity and reliability of garage cable drums. This includes periodic inspections to identify any signs of wear or damage, as well as lubrication of moving parts to reduce friction. Maintenance should also involve checking the tension of the cables and ensuring that they are properly aligned on the drum. By implementing a proactive maintenance schedule, mechanical maintenance specialists can address potential issues before they lead to significant failures, thereby enhancing safety and performance.
